				<title>Author Talk: &amp;amp;ldquo;Historic Storms of Martha&amp;apos;s Vineyard&amp;amp;rdquo; by Tom Dresser</title>
		     <dc:date>2026-05-26T00:00:00-06:00</dc:date>
				<link>https://engagedpatrons.org/EventsExtended.cfm?SiteID=6379&amp;EventID=585756&amp;PK=</link>
				<description><![CDATA[<b>Katharine Cornell Theater<br />May 26, 6:00 PM</b><br />
				
				]]>Join local historian Tom Dresser for a presentation on his latest book, &lt;em&gt;Historic Storms of Martha&amp;#39;s Vineyard,&lt;/em&gt;&amp;nbsp;a chronicle of the most memorable storms of the past four centuries on Martha&amp;rsquo;s Vineyard, including the Great Colonial Hurricane of 1635, Hurricane Bob, and the No Name Storm of 1991, among others. This event will be held at 6:00 PM on Tuesday, May 26th at the Katharine Cornell Theatre, located at 51 Spring Street in Vineyard Haven (above Tisbury Town Hall). Free and open to the public. No registration required.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;em&gt;Historic Storms of Martha&amp;rsquo;s Vineyard&lt;/em&gt; is a compilation of the fiercest weather challenges of the past four centuries on Martha&amp;rsquo;s Vineyard, beginning with the Great Colonial Hurricane of 1635, the granddaddy of our major storms. Dresser takes note of &amp;ldquo;the year without a summer,&amp;rdquo; the devastating Portland gale, and Hurricane Edna, and concludes with Hurricane Bob and the No Name Storm of 1991, a pair of obtusely named windstorms that shook us up but were not in the category of the 1635 tempest.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Tom Dresser came to Martha&amp;rsquo;s Vineyard in 1995 to visit the woman who would eventually become his wife, Joyce Dresser. Since then he has written dozens of books, booklets, and articles about the history of Martha&amp;rsquo;s Vineyard. Tom has also worked as a teacher, a school bus driver, a tour bus operator, a walking tour leader, and a speaker on various aspects of island history.</description>

				<title>Virtual Art History Series: American Revolutionary PaintersJohn Singleton Copley</title>
		     <dc:date>2026-05-28T00:00:00-06:00</dc:date>
				<link>https://engagedpatrons.org/EventsExtended.cfm?SiteID=6379&amp;EventID=586008&amp;PK=</link>
				<description><![CDATA[<b>Online<br />May 28, 2:00 PM</b><br />
				
				]]>As a portrait painter in Boston during the 1760s, John Singleton Copley took a bipartisan approach to politics, painting both patriots such as Paul Revere and loyalist such as British General Thomas Gage. However, Copley was forced to take sides when the tea was thrown from his father-in-law&amp;rsquo;s ship during the Boston Tea Party. Explore Copley&amp;rsquo;s portraits done in both America over twenty years and in England over the remaining forty years of his life.&amp;nbsp;Led by art historian Martha Chiarchiaro, owner of Seeing History.&amp;nbsp;&lt;a href="https://us02web.zoom.us/webinar/register/8517756627822/WN_lpZPhKNlTVGxzj09zzysdg"&gt;Click here to register.&lt;/a&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&amp;nbsp;</description>

				<title>N&amp;#xf4;epe: A W&amp;#xf4;pan&amp;#xe2;ak History of the Island</title>
		     <dc:date>2026-06-23T00:00:00-06:00</dc:date>
				<link>https://engagedpatrons.org/EventsExtended.cfm?SiteID=6379&amp;EventID=590330&amp;PK=</link>
				<description><![CDATA[<b>Katharine Cornell Theater<br />Jun 23, 6:00 PM</b><br />
				
				]]>To understand the history of the island from the Wampanoag perspective, we must look to the land and waterways that make up N&amp;ocirc;epe and seek to understand the stories they hold. N&amp;ocirc;epe is W&amp;ocirc;pan&amp;acirc;ak Homelands and has been for thousands of years. By utilizing both oral tradition and primary source documents, participants will engage with island history from the Wampanoag perspective and gain an introductory understanding to Wampanoag continuance in this place and space. This presentation aims to dispel myths and misunderstandings of land ownership and use, Wampanoag history, continued existence, and more. Participants will explore ways to support Wampanoag histories and communities and leave with a new understanding of the island.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Brad Lopes is an Aquinnah Wampanoag citizen and life-long educator currently working within the traditional homelands of his people, the Wampanoag Nation. He currently serves as the Education Manager for the Aquinnah Wampanoag Tribal Education Department (TED) and as the Education and Public Programs Manager for the Aquinnah Cultural Center, an Aquinnah Wampanoag museum located on N&amp;ocirc;epe (Martha&amp;#39;s Vineyard). Prior to this, Brad went to the University of Maine Farmington, located in Wabanaki Homelands, and graduated with a degree in Secondary Education before spending five years teaching Social Studies to students in 7 - 12 grade. In his time in education, Brad has sought to decolonize the pedagogies, content, and ways of understanding education, including the ways in which public education can reinforce stereotypes and harmful understandings of Indigenous people.</description>
